On Mon, 9 Apr 2001, James Wallbank wrote:
> The error message says "dcopserver error - check dcopserver is
> running". I've checked. It is running. Is this a known issue with
> Mandrake 7.2 or KDE? Any ideas what the problem might be - or even a
> solution? At the moment the "just use Gnome" workaround is the best
> we have.
Try looking in ~/.xsession-errors if you can, there may be something in
there. Also examine ~/.kde/socket-host.domain. It should be a symlink to a
socket in /tmp.
